Tiburcio Vasquez Health Center Chief Impact and Partnerships Officer in Hayward, California

As a key member of the Executive Leadership Team, the Chief Impact and Partnerships Officer (CIPO) serves as a strategic leader in business and partnership development, providing vital support to the CEO as their principal administrative officer. The CIPO enhances operational efficiency, drives innovation, and spearheads strategic initiatives, while ensuring alignment and commitment from all departments and staff in the adoption and execution of projects.

This role calls for a collaborative leader with exceptional organizational skills, adept at building partnerships across a diverse range of organizations and individuals. Ideally, the CIPO will have experience at the intersection of business development, strategy, and innovation.

The CIPO plays a critical role in shaping and implementing TVHC's strategic and business development plans, crafting compelling and innovative strategies that engage stakeholders and fuel growth, ultimately expanding TVHC’s reach and amplifying its impact.

Oversees: Business Development, Partnerships, Admin Project Management, Strategy.

Compensation: $200,000 - $240,000 annualized, depending on experience.

TVHC offers compensation ranges that are determined by a thorough market-based analysis and are fully disclosed in accordance with California law. The pay for a selected candidate is determined by a variety of factors to ensure fair and equitable compensation. These factors include the candidate's experience, education, skills, training, licensure, certifications, and the specific scope of the role. We are committed to providing a competitive compensation package that extends beyond base salary, designed to support the health, wealth, and career development of our employees.

Tiburcio Vasquez Health Center is a non-profit community health center that is dedicated to promoting the health and well-being of our community by providing accessible, high quality care by integrating primary care, dental care, WIC support, mental health counseling, community health education and more.
